Fusion of secretory vesicles isolated from rat liver [PDF]

open access: yes, 1978
Secretory vesicles isolated from rat liver were found to fuse after exposure to Ca2+. Vescle fusion is characterized by the occurrence of twinned vesicles with a continuous cleavage plane between two vesicles in freeze-fracture electron microscopy.

Opposition between PKC Isoforms Regulates Histone Deimination and Neutrophil Extracellular Chromatin Release

open access: yesFrontiers in Immunology, 2013
In response to inflammation, neutrophils deiminate histones and externalize chromatin. Neutrophil extracellular traps (NETs) are an innate immune defense mechanism, yet NETs also may aggravate chronic inflammatory and autoimmune disorders.

Dietary and biomarker‐guided strategies as supportive measures in the fragile X syndrome

open access: yesFood Biomacromolecules, EarlyView.
Abstract The fragile X syndrome (FXS) is an inherited neurodevelopmental disorder that primarily affects males, often resulting in an IQ below 55, while about two‐thirds of females also experience intellectual disability. Physical features may include an elongated face, prominent ears, finger joint laxity, and enlarged testes in males.
